Efficiency in solar panels is a crucial metric. Tongwei Solar has consistently pushed the boundaries with their cutting-edge PERC (Passivated Emitter and Rear Cell) technology, achieving conversion efficiencies that soar above 22%. This leap in efficiency is not just a number; it resonates deeply within the industry, setting benchmarks for competitors and attracting more market share. If Tongwei can take these numbers to 23% or even higher, the impact would be significant, reducing costs per watt and improving ROI for consumers.
The photovoltaic industry is very competitive, with major players like JinkoSolar, Trina Solar, and Canadian Solar constantly vying for market share. Tongwei Solar, with its vertically integrated business model, possesses an inherent advantage. Vertical integration not only ensures control over the entire production process but also contributes to cost efficiency and quality assurance. This model allows them to reduce operational costs by more than 15%, which can directly translate to more competitive pricing in the market without sacrificing profit margins.
